1.) im east of you Saratoga Springs area
2.) my kit has an internal MAP sensor, so it uses a vacuum tube not a electrical wire. I don't remember if its supposed to be green or gray, PM "FF_ace", he knows for sure
3.) when i had it on the dyno, the motor wasn't liking meth below 13psi with a 4gph nozzle @220psi.
4.) possible boost leak causing whacky A/F, do you no if you can reach full boost? might need to take it to a shop for a pressure test of all your charge pipes if nothing else.

what size nozzel do you have? i have a 5gph nozzel.

i have the same controller as you, you want to tap into the lime green wire on the map sensor *not the grey wire cause it shows 5v so your pump will kick on when the key is on found out the hard way.

and for hiltu when do you have your meth start to kick in and when is it 100% cause i was told to set mine at 25% boost which is 6 psi and 100% at 15psi
